Searched defs:html5lib (Results 1 - 7 of 7) sorted by relevance

/external/chromium-trace/catapult/third_party/html5lib-python/html5lib/tests/
H A Dtest_treeadapters.py5 import html5lib namespace
6 from html5lib.treeadapters import sax
7 from html5lib.treewalkers import getTreeWalker
12 tree = html5lib.parse("""<html xml:lang="en">
H A Dtokenizertotree.py8 import html5lib namespace
12 p = html5lib.HTMLParser()
H A Dtest_serializer.py13 import html5lib namespace
14 from html5lib import constants
15 from html5lib.serializer import HTMLSerializer, serialize
16 from html5lib.treewalkers._base import TreeWalker
71 """html5lib tree-walkers use a dict of (namespace, name): value for
74 and "value" as keys) to html5lib's tree-walker format."""
150 self.treewalker = html5lib.getTreeWalker("lxml")
/external/chromium-trace/catapult/third_party/html5lib-python/utils/
H A Dentities.py3 import html5lib namespace
6 return html5lib.parse(open(path), treebuilder="lxml")
H A Dspider.py16 import html5lib namespace
17 from html5lib.treebuilders import etree
42 p = html5lib.HTMLParser(tree=etree.TreeBuilder)
/external/chromium-trace/catapult/third_party/beautifulsoup4/bs4/
H A Ddiagnose.py23 basic_parsers = ["html.parser", "html5lib", "lxml"]
39 if 'html5lib' in basic_parsers:
40 import html5lib namespace
41 print "Found html5lib version %s" % html5lib.__version__
163 for parser in ["lxml", ["lxml", "html"], "html5lib", "html.parser"]:
182 import html5lib namespace
183 parser = html5lib.HTMLParser()
187 print "Raw html5lib parsed the markup in %.2fs." % (b-a)
/external/chromium-trace/catapult/third_party/beautifulsoup4/bs4/builder/
H A D_html5lib.py13 import html5lib namespace
14 from html5lib.constants import namespaces
23 """Use html5lib to build a tree."""
25 features = ['html5lib', PERMISSIVE, HTML_5, HTML]
35 warnings.warn("You provided a value for parse_only, but the html5lib tree builder doesn't support parse_only. The entire document will be parsed.")
36 parser = html5lib.HTMLParser(tree=self.create_treebuilder)
41 # We need to special-case this because html5lib sets
57 class TreeBuilderForHtml5lib(html5lib.treebuilders._base.TreeBuilder):
95 return html5lib.treebuilders._base.TreeBuilder.getFragment(self).element
118 class Element(html5lib
[all...]

Completed in 180 milliseconds